Class of 2023 Early Admission Rate at Notre Dame . Out of 7,334 Restrictive Early Action (REA) applicants, Notre Dame admitted 1,534 applicants to the Class of 2023. The school deferred 1,375 applicants (19%) to the regular decision pool and remain under consideration.

It was a record year for the University of Notre Dame’s admissions office. In all, 26,506 students applied to Notre Dame’s Class of 2026, marking a 12% uptick from last year. Of these students, 3,412 students earned admission (1,675 via Restrictive Early Action and 1,737 via Regular Decision).For the Class of 2023, 22,200 students applied to University of Notre Dame of which 3,410 students were accepted, yielding an overall acceptance rate of 15.4%. Overall applications increased by 9% over last year (2022 to 2023) from 20,370 to 22,200. In contrast, some schools saw a rise in early ...Class of 2023 Early Admission Rate at Notre Dame . Out of 7,334 Restrictive Early Action (REA) applicants, Notre Dame admitted 1,534 applicants to the Class of 2023. The school deferred 1,375 applicants (19%) to the regular decision pool and remain under consideration. lone star portables Notre Dame admissions is very selective with an acceptance rate of 15%. Every college and university uses Restrictive Early Action in a different way. The easiest way to understand how Notre Dame uses it is to describe what it is not. It is not the avenue students should take merely because Notre Dame is their first choice. Nor is it easier to gain admission through the Restrictive Early Action process. In deciding ...
